Regional Strategic Action Plan and Impact Assessment Due to the Expansion of Fort Riley

Manhattan, Kansas

RKG Associates was retained to prepare an impact assessment on local communities of the planned expansion of Fort Riley, with an anticipated increase in military population from 10,660 to over 20,000, as well as identify alternative approaches for managing the growth related impacts. A key element of this project involved the use of an economic model in order to quantify a range of possible demographic and economic impacts. Based of that analysis it was determined that the expansion of Fort Riley would result in a population increase of about 28 percent and an additional 24,000 jobs, including about 8,900 indirect jobs. A detailed analysis of housing construction trends was completed, as well as an evaluation of growth impact on school districts, childcare needs, key social services and fiscal implication for municipal governments. The strategic action plan is now being implemented.
